Hemorrhoids are a disease growing on the anus, the human excretory outlet. Its growth and development have much to do with people's living habits, working and studying environment, walking and fatigue, diet and sleep.

The dentate line is located at the junction of the anal canal skin and rectal mucosa, which is the basis for classification. There are many ways to classify, type and stage hemorrhoids. Clinically, they are generally divided into three types according to the location: those occurring above the dentate line are called internal hemorrhoids; those occurring below the dentate line are called external hemorrhoids; those occurring both above and below the dentate line and connected together are called mixed hemorrhoids.

Hemorrhoidal nucleus located inside the anal door mucosa is called internal hemorrhoids, near the inside of the anal door is called external hemorrhoids, and having both is called mixed hemorrhoids. The symptoms of hemorrhoids include pain in the affected area, bloody stool, and in severe cases, hemorrhoid mass will protrude outside the anus (prolapse), shrinking back after defecation.

According to different symptoms of hemorrhoids and the degree of harm to human health, internal hemorrhoids can be divided into four stages:

Stage I: no pain, mainly characterized by bloody stool, excessive secretions, and itching;

Stage II: bloody stool, internal hemorrhoids prolapse during defecation but can spontaneously reduce;

Stage III (also known as late stage): internal hemorrhoids prolapse outside the anal door, or each time prolapse outside the anal door during defecation, cannot spontaneously reduce, must be manually pushed back;

Stage IV: internal hemorrhoids prolapse outside the anus and cannot be reduced back inside the anus. This is the most serious condition of internal hemorrhoids.

External hemorrhoids are mainly characterized by swelling around the anus, which can be divided into the following types:

(1) Thrombosed external hemorrhoids: the main characteristics are sudden onset, severe pain, obvious feeling of heaviness, occasionally systemic symptoms. Local examination shows a raised lump beside the anus, a hard and smooth lump can be palpated under the skin, with obvious tenderness.

(2) Inflammatory external hemorrhoids: often caused by damage and infection of the perianal skin, mostly accompanied by anal pain, which worsens during defecation, bloody stool, and a small amount of secretion in the anal area. Local examination shows a raised lump beside the anus, redness, obvious congestion, tenderness, sometimes accompanied by general discomfort and fever.

(3) Varicose vein type external hemorrhoids: the anus margin is raised into an elliptical shape, soft to touch, not painful, dark purple swelling can be seen when straining during defecation, the size can shrink after defecation or rest, caused by subcutaneous varicose veins, also the result of late-stage internal hemorrhoids. Generally, only feel swelling discomfort, worsen during defecation, and have pain symptoms when inflamed.

(4) Connective tissue type external hemorrhoids or skin tag external hemorrhoids: the perianal skin wrinkles become larger, connective tissue proliferates, forming many skin tags of different sizes and shapes.
